Selection Method and Evaluation Criteria: Technical Proposal Evaluation Criteria: a) Firm`s previous project experience in similar assignments (25%) b) CVs of the Key Expert(s) (25%) c) Quality of the methodology proposed for the Assignment (25 %) d) Workplan and proposed number of trainees (25 %).

The minimum technical score (St) required to pass is 70.



Opening of Financial Proposals After the technical evaluation is completed, only the submissions which score 70 or above of the total marks available for the technical criteria will be eligible to have their financial proposals opened.
